I created this Prosecco Margaritas recipe in big-batch cocktail form. Measuring is done ahead of time, so all you have to do is divide the margarita mixture amongst glasses when your friends arrive. Then top it off with chilled bubbles of Prosecco, and sit back and enjoy. It is PERFECT for entertaining!
